Changing your furnace filter when necessary can not only improve the quality of air that you breathe, but can also help keep your furnace running properly. You will need to measure your old filter to know the proper size to replace it with. There are varying opinions on how often the filter should be changed, but most heat and air conditioning experts advise that you replace the old filter with a new one once a month.
If you don't change the filter you should at least check it that often to see how dirty it is. If it appears dirty or clogged by pet hair, etc., you should change it as often as needed. This is also true for those who smoke inside. This will also depend on what type of filter your furnace uses and whether you buy an expensive one or a cheaper made version.
The general rule of thumb is to buy filters that you can't see through. If they are too thin they won't filter the air properly, although purchasing one that is ultra-thick may block some of the air flow you need for your furnace to work properly.The right filter in your furnace can help prevent some health problems such as asthma attacks or allergy symptoms.
Physicians that care for people with these types of illnesses recommend using a higher efficiency pleated type of filter that will trap more of the allergens in the air. When tested, these types of furnace filters were shown to remove many of the pollutants and air allergens. They also help remove pet dander from the air which is a cause for many people's allergy symptoms.
If you use the older less expensive type of furnace filter you may not have to change it as often, but you have to keep in mind that the thinner types don't trap as many allergens as the better brands. Investing in good furnace filters will keep your air much cleaner in your home.
